Ubuntu简单配置MySQL服务器 (ubuntu下开启mysql服务器配置)
MySQL是一款流行的开源数据库管理系统,广泛应用于各种Web应用程序以及其他类型的软件中。在Ubuntu操作系统上,可以通过一些简单的步骤来配置MySQL服务器,使其在Ubuntu下顺利运行。
本文将为您提供一些有关如何在Ubuntu系统上配置MySQL服务器的指南。具体步骤如下:
1. 安装MySQL服务器
运行以下命令来安装MySQL服务器:
sudo apt-get install mysql-server
安装过程中,您将被要求设置MySQL root用户的密码。请务必牢记您的密码,因为它将用于控制MySQL服务器的所有权限。
2. 检查MySQL服务器是否正在运行
在安装完MySQL服务器后,可以通过以下命令来检查MySQL服务器是否正在运行:
sudo service mysql status
如果MySQL服务器正在运行,您将看到一个“active (running)”的消息。
3. 更改MySQL root用户密码
如果您需要更改MySQL root用户的密码,请运行以下命令:
sudo mysql -uroot -p
然后输入您的MySQL root密码。接下来,您需要运行以下命令来更改密码:
ALTER USER ‘root’@’localhost’ IDENTIFIED WITH mysql_native_password BY ‘你的新密码’;
请将“你的新密码”替换为您选择的新密码。
4. 允许远程访问MySQL服务器
如果您需要允许远程访问MySQL服务器,请执行以下步骤:
a) 打开MySQL配置文件my.cnf:
sudo nano /etc/mysql/my.cnf
b) 寻找bind-address行,并将其注释掉:
#bind-address = 127.0.0.1
c) 重新启动MySQL服务器:
sudo service mysql restart
现在,远程主机将能够访问您的MySQL服务器。
5. 创建新用户和数据库
您可以通过以下步骤来创建新用户和数据库:
a) 以root用户身份登录:
sudo mysql -uroot -p
b) 创建新数据库:
CREATE DATABASE database_name;
请将“database_name”替换为您想要创建的数据库名称。
c) 创建新用户:
CREATE USER ‘new_username’@’localhost’ IDENTIFIED BY ‘password’;
请将“new_username”和“password”替换为您选择的新用户名和密码。
d) 授予新用户访问数据库的权限:
GRANT ALL PRIVILEGES ON database_name.* TO ‘new_username’@’localhost’;
请将“database_name”和“new_username”替换为您选择的数据库名称和用户名。
6. 退出MySQL Shell
当您完成所有配置后,可以通过以下命令退出MySQL Shell:
exit;
结论
在Ubuntu系统上配置MySQL服务器并不难,只需要一些简单的步骤即可完成。在安装过程中,您需要设置MySQL root用户的密码,并更改默认设置以允许远程访问MySQL服务器。此外,您还可以创建新用户和数据库以满足您的特定需求。希望这篇文章对您有所帮助。